Iron inhibits the nitric oxide synthesis elicited by asbestos in murine macrophages.
    Free radical biology & medicine, 2001, Aug-01, Volume: 31, Issue:3

    Crocidolite fibers stimulated nitric oxide synthase (NOS) activity and expression in glial and alveolar murine macrophages: this effect was inhibited by iron supplementation and enhanced by iron chelation. We suggest that in these cells crocidolite stimulates NOS expression by decreasing the iron bioavailability and activating an iron-sensitive transcription factor.
